Apple shares a fix for frustrating ‘Not Delivered’ iMessage bug

Share via:


Apple today updated a support document with details on why iMessages might show a “Not Delivered” alert, appear as SMS/RCS messages in green bubbles, or come from your email address instead of your phone number.

As spotted by MacRumors, Apple says that these problems might stem from not activating your eSIM when you set up a new iPhone with iOS 26. When you choose to set up your eSIM later in Settings, iMessage does not activate automatically.
